    Virtual Design Coordinator

    We are growing, and we'd like to have you join our team. We are currently seeking a Virtual Design Coordinator in either our Naperville, IL or Dallas, TX office. As a Virtual Design Coordinator, you will oversee and manage project models for all disciplines and act as a resource for BIM-related questions and concerns for the office.

    Principal Responsibilities:

    • Manage project models for all disciplines.
    • Perform model maintenance, setup, and act as technical support to the team as needed.
    • Lead internal BIM Project kickoff meetings.
    • Act as a main point of contact for project-related BIM matters.
    • Manage project folder organization and file sharing between IMEG disciplines and all external partners.
    • Act as a leader and coach in the use of BIM to increase office-wide confidence in BIM and Revit.
    • Develop IMEG-specific content and work to standardize workflows and practices between offices and teams.
    • Conduct BIM-specific quality control.
    • Review and validate current procedures.
    • Meet as needed with other Virtual Design Coordinators and work closely with the Director of Virtual Design & Construction to ensure corporate standards are being met.
    • Other duties as assigned by employer.

    Skills:

    • Strong Revit knowledge with emphasis on project setup and model management.
    • Ability to troubleshoot Revit/design software issues independently.
    • Strong written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to communicate with all levels of colleagues and clients.
    • Knowledge of design techniques, tools, and principals involved in the production of technical plans and drawings.
    • Skill in the use of Microsoft Office programs.
    • Knowledge of practical applications of engineering science and technology.

    Education and Experience:

    • An Associate's Degree in Computer-Aided Drafting, equivalent degree, or five years' experience required.
    • 3+ years' experience in the production of construction documents and models preferred.
